NEXT in Ipswich is looking for team members dedicated to providing excellent service and efficiently processing stock.
Responsibilities include:
- Maintaining cleanliness in the store
- Meeting delivery deadlines
- Working across various store areas
Ideal candidates will be friendly, organized, and able to support team efforts.
Benefits include:
- Generous discounts
- Access to health services
- Financial wellbeing support

How to prepare for a job interview at Next
✨Know the Company
Before your interview, take some time to research NEXT. Understand their values, mission, and what they stand for in the retail environment. This will help you align your answers with their expectations and show that you're genuinely interested in being part of their team.
✨Showcase Your Team Spirit
Since the role involves supporting team efforts, be ready to share examples of how you've worked well in a team before. Highlight your friendly nature and how you contribute to a positive atmosphere, as this is key for a dynamic retail environment like NEXT.
✨Demonstrate Organisational Skills
Given the responsibilities around stock processing and maintaining cleanliness, prepare to discuss how you stay organised in busy environments. Share specific strategies or tools you use to manage tasks efficiently, especially when meeting delivery deadlines.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or how success is measured in the role. This shows your enthusiasm and helps you gauge if NEXT is the right fit for you.
